Background: Human is the fifth studio album by Brandy. It represents a deeply personal project for the artist, exploring themes of vulnerability, resilience, and self-discovery. The album’s title reflects Brandy’s journey through personal struggles and her desire to connect with her audience on a human level. Notable themes include introspection and emotional healing, making it a significant entry in her discography.
Collaborations: The album features notable collaborations with Ne-Yo, who co-wrote and produced several tracks, adding a distinctive touch to the album’s sound.
Reception: Human received mixed to positive reviews from critics. While some praised its emotional depth and Brandy’s vocal performance, others felt it lacked the commercial appeal of her earlier work. Fans appreciated the album’s sincerity and the artist’s willingness to share her personal experiences.

More Facts:
- The album cover features a close-up of Brandy’s face, symbolizing the personal nature of the album.
- Human includes the single Right Here (Departed), which became a fan favorite.
- Brandy has mentioned that the album was a form of therapy for her, helping her process various life events.
- The track Long Distance addresses the challenges of maintaining a relationship over long distances.
- Human was Brandy’s first album released under Epic Records.
